The City of Fullerton is having their annual Old –fashioned Fourth of July festival and firework spectacular. Fullerton High School Stadium is located on 201 E. Chapman Ave and will be hosting
entertainment including circus acts, carnival games, pony rides, live music with Dick Dickerson (rockabilly, country) and a fireworks show.
Food is available for purchase in the festival area. There is no alcoholic beverage service.All food is reasonably priced, and is being offered by local charity organizations as a fundraising activity (funnel cakes, popcorn, beef jerky, Mexican food, Thai food, ice cream, pizza and more). Games, food and attractions cost extra but admission is free.
No alcohol is served or allowed in the area. All coolers will be checked. No glass containers, no smoking, no umbrellas, and no pets (seeing eye dogs are allowed).
Fireworks begin at 9:00 p.m. and last for approximately 20 minutes
